General Surgery Resident

Dammam, Saudi Arabia Posted 2022/05/24 12:50:11 Expires 2023-12-05 Ref: JB4516599

Job Description

  • Manage patients of the department.

 

  • Train the Para surgical staff, on the management of patients of the department.

 

  • Conduct research to help improve management of patients.

 

  • Establishes rapport with patients.

 

  • Participates in patient and family education program.

 

  • Diagnoses health problem of patients.

 

  • Treats health problem of patients.

 

  • Advises patients and relatives.

 

  • Consults supervisors on difficult and complicated cases.

 

  • Makes medical recording and prepares reports.

 

  • Assists surgical operations.

 

  • Makes daily rounds of in patients and participates in grand ground.

 

  • Attends and participates in departmental conferences and activities.

 

  • Does other tasks assigned by supervisors.

 

  • Assists the chair in the governance of the department.

 

  • Serves as liaison officer and public relations officer of the department.

 

  • Coordinates all intradepartmental activities.

 

  • Coordinates the departmental activities with those of the hospital.

 

  • Troubleshoots and solves problems in the department.

 

  • Ensures accomplishment of quality service in the department.

 

  • Ensures accomplishment of quality training in the department.

 

  • Ensures accomplishment of quality research in the department.

 

  • Prepares progress and annual reports for the department.

 

  • Coordinates with paediatrics, urology, plastic, neuro and vascular surgery       supervisors in on call duties for the management of their inpatient and ER patients’ along with the general surgery patients. Share actively in patient & family education in collaboration with all related other healthcare givers.

 

  • Share actively in patient & family education in collaboration with all related other healthcare givers.

 

  • Participate in patient safety and family education program.
